Output 31af157f1f85021ea9ea822026ad2eaa62375ba324c477327779debbe416fe29:13
- value
- 44251561
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5ec5039ff05bb594af8c6f2be1a21f90d4ed5e0e OP_EQUAL
- address
- MGYFmFDqKkFSfLeatKJmSH7KWiGXsApx4M
- transaction
- 31af157f1f85021ea9ea822026ad2eaa62375ba324c477327779debbe416fe29
- spent
- true